The field of B.Sc. Radiology represents a critical junction where technology, healthcare, and patient care converge. This undergraduate program is designed to equip students with the scientific knowledge and technical proficiency required to operate advanced imaging equipment. From interpreting complex scans to ensuring patient safety during procedures, radiographers play an indispensable role that is distinct from, yet collaborative with, the diagnostic work of physicians.
The Core Curriculum and Academic Structure
Students pursuing a B.Sc. in Radiology engage with a rigorous syllabus that blends theoretical instruction with extensive clinical exposure. The curriculum is structured to build a robust foundation in the sciences before advancing to specialized imaging techniques. Success in this discipline requires a strong aptitude for physics, anatomy, and meticulous attention to detail, as the accuracy of the images directly impacts medical diagnoses.
Key Subject Areas
Radiographic Anatomy and Physiology
Radiation Physics and Protection
Medical Imaging Equipment
Image Production and Processing
Patient Care and Communication
Clinical Internship in various radiology departments

The Professional Role and Responsibilities
Radiographers are not merely technicians; they are healthcare professionals who interact with patients during some of their most vulnerable moments. Responsibilities include preparing patients for procedures, positioning them correctly to capture accurate images, and adhering to strict safety protocols. The role demands compassion, clear communication, and the ability to reassure anxious individuals while maintaining a sterile and efficient environment.

Ensuring Safety and Compliance
A cornerstone of radiology practice is the strict adherence to safety standards and ethical guidelines. Professionals must meticulously monitor radiation doses to protect patients, colleagues, and themselves. This involves regular equipment calibration, proper shielding, and ongoing education regarding the latest safety regulations. The integrity of the practitioner is as important as the integrity of the imaging process itself.
